
在CRM系统的体系结构中,主要包括数据层、业务逻辑层、表现层、集成层。其中,数据层负责存储和管理数据,是整个系统的基础;业务逻辑层处理实际的业务逻辑和规则,是系统的核心;表现层负责用户界面和用户交互,是系统的外在表现;集成层用于与其他系统进行数据交互和集成。数据层是整个CRM系统的基础,没有数据层的支持,系统无法正常运行。数据层不仅包含客户数据,还包括交易记录、互动历史等各种相关信息。这些数据的有效管理和利用,可以极大地提升企业的客户关系管理水平。
一、数据层
数据层是CRM系统的基石,负责存储和管理各种数据。数据库在数据层中扮演重要角色,通常采用关系型数据库或NoSQL数据库。关系型数据库如MySQL、PostgreSQL等,适用于结构化数据管理,具有高效的查询性能和数据完整性保障;而NoSQL数据库如MongoDB、Cassandra等,则适用于大规模数据处理和非结构化数据管理。数据层不仅仅限于客户信息,还包括销售记录、服务记录、市场活动、反馈等多种信息。这些数据的完整性和准确性直接影响到业务逻辑层和表现层的功能实现。数据层还需要考虑数据安全和隐私保护,通过加密、访问控制等手段确保数据不被未授权访问和篡改。
二、业务逻辑层
业务逻辑层是CRM系统的核心,负责处理实际的业务逻辑和规则。该层主要包括客户管理、销售管理、市场营销、服务管理等模块。客户管理模块涉及到客户信息的录入、更新、查询和删除,确保客户数据的及时性和准确性。销售管理模块处理销售流程,从线索管理到合同签订,涵盖了整个销售生命周期。市场营销模块用于策划和执行市场活动,追踪活动效果,分析市场趋势。服务管理模块则关注客户服务请求的处理、故障排除、客户满意度调查等。业务逻辑层的设计和实现需要考虑系统的扩展性和灵活性,以便于应对不断变化的业务需求。
三、表现层
表现层负责用户界面和用户交互,是CRM系统的外在表现。表现层通过Web浏览器、移动应用等多种方式与用户进行交互,提供友好和高效的用户体验。表现层的设计需要考虑用户的使用习惯和需求,确保界面简洁明了、操作便捷。现代CRM系统通常采用前后端分离的架构,前端使用HTML、CSS、JavaScript等技术,后端使用API与业务逻辑层进行通信。表现层还需要支持个性化配置,根据不同用户角色和权限显示不同的信息和功能。用户反馈和行为数据也会通过表现层传递到业务逻辑层,为系统优化和改进提供依据。
四、集成层
集成层用于与其他系统进行数据交互和集成,是CRM系统的重要组成部分。通过集成层,CRM系统可以与ERP、财务系统、电商平台、社交媒体等外部系统进行无缝对接,实现数据的共享和流通。集成层通常采用中间件、API、Web服务等技术,实现系统间的数据传输和业务协同。API是最常用的集成方式,通过标准的接口规范,确保不同系统之间的数据交换安全、稳定、快速。集成层的设计需要考虑数据格式转换、数据同步、事务管理等问题,确保数据的一致性和完整性。
五、数据安全与隐私保护
数据安全与隐私保护是CRM系统中不可忽视的重要环节。随着数据泄露事件频发,用户对数据安全的关注度越来越高。CRM系统需要采用多层次的安全策略,包括数据加密、访问控制、日志审计等手段,确保数据在存储、传输和使用过程中的安全。数据加密技术可以防止数据在传输过程中被截获和篡改,访问控制机制通过角色权限管理,限制不同用户对数据的访问权限,日志审计功能则记录系统的操作日志,便于追溯和分析。
六、系统性能与可扩展性
系统性能与可扩展性是CRM系统成功的关键因素之一。随着企业业务的增长,CRM系统需要能够处理越来越多的数据和用户请求。系统性能优化包括数据库优化、缓存机制、负载均衡等方面。数据库优化通过索引、分区、查询优化等技术,提高数据查询和处理速度;缓存机制可以减少数据库查询次数,提高系统响应速度;负载均衡则通过分布式架构,均衡各服务器的工作负载,确保系统高效运行。可扩展性设计需要考虑系统的模块化和松耦合,便于功能扩展和升级。
七、用户培训与支持
用户培训与支持是确保CRM系统顺利实施和有效使用的重要环节。用户培训包括系统功能培训、操作培训、使用技巧培训等,帮助用户快速掌握系统的使用方法。支持服务则包括在线帮助、技术支持、故障排除等,确保用户在遇到问题时能够及时得到帮助。用户培训与支持不仅可以提高系统的使用率,还可以提升用户的满意度和忠诚度。
八、持续优化与改进
持续优化与改进是CRM系统长期成功的保障。企业的业务需求和市场环境是不断变化的,CRM系统需要不断适应这些变化。持续优化与改进包括系统功能的迭代升级、性能优化、用户反馈的处理等。通过定期的系统升级和优化,确保系统始终处于最佳状态;通过收集和分析用户反馈,不断改进系统的功能和用户体验;通过数据分析和报告,发现潜在问题和改进机会,为业务决策提供支持。
九、简道云在CRM体系结构中的应用
简道云作为一种高效的企业管理工具,在CRM体系结构中发挥着重要作用。简道云提供了丰富的功能模块,包括客户管理、销售管理、市场营销、服务管理等,覆盖了CRM系统的各个方面。通过简道云,企业可以快速搭建和部署符合自身需求的CRM系统,无需复杂的编程和开发。简道云还支持与其他系统的集成,通过API和Web服务,实现数据的无缝对接。此外,简道云提供了强大的数据分析和报告功能,帮助企业更好地理解客户需求,优化业务流程。简道云官网: https://s.fanruan.com/6mtst;
通过以上内容,我们可以全面了解CRM系统的体系结构,包括数据层、业务逻辑层、表现层、集成层等各个方面。每个层次都有其独特的功能和作用,共同构成了一个完整、高效的CRM系统。
相关问答FAQs:
CRM系统的体系结构包括哪些?
CRM(客户关系管理)系统的体系结构通常由多个层次和模块组成,以便有效地管理客户信息和关系。以下是CRM系统体系结构的主要组成部分:
-
数据层
数据层是CRM系统的基础,主要负责存储和管理客户数据。这个层次通常包括数据库管理系统(DBMS),用于存储客户的基本信息、交易记录、互动历史等。数据层的设计应保证数据的完整性和安全性,同时支持快速检索和分析。 -
应用层
应用层是CRM系统的核心,负责处理用户请求并提供相应的业务逻辑。这个层次通常包括多个模块,如销售管理、市场营销、客户服务和分析模块。每个模块都有特定的功能,例如销售管理模块可以跟踪销售机会和业绩,而市场营销模块可以用于管理市场活动和客户细分。 -
用户界面层
用户界面层是用户与系统交互的部分。它包括所有的前端界面设计,如网页和移动应用。一个友好的用户界面能够提高用户的使用体验,使用户更容易访问和操作系统中的数据。 -
集成层
集成层是CRM系统与其他系统(如ERP、电子商务平台和社交媒体)的接口。通过API和中间件,CRM系统能够与外部应用程序进行数据交换,实现信息的无缝流动。集成层的设计对于实现全渠道客户体验至关重要。 -
分析层
分析层负责对客户数据进行深入分析和报表生成。这一层通常包括数据挖掘和业务智能工具,帮助企业识别趋势、预测客户行为并制定相应的市场策略。通过分析层,企业能够更好地理解客户需求,从而提升客户满意度和忠诚度。 -
安全层
安全层确保系统的安全性和数据的隐私。它包括用户身份验证、权限管理和数据加密等措施,保护敏感客户信息不被未授权访问。安全层的设计应该符合各类法规和行业标准,以确保数据安全性。 -
支持层
支持层包括技术支持和维护服务。通过提供系统更新、故障排除和用户培训,支持层确保CRM系统的长期稳定运行。良好的支持服务能够提升用户满意度,降低系统使用中的障碍。
CRM系统的体系结构如何影响企业的客户关系管理?
CRM系统的体系结构直接影响企业在客户关系管理中的有效性。一个设计良好的体系结构能够使企业更高效地收集、管理和分析客户信息,从而提高客户满意度和忠诚度。以下是几个关键点,说明体系结构如何影响客户关系管理:
-
数据的集中管理
数据层的设计使得所有客户信息集中存储,避免信息孤岛现象。企业可以从单一平台访问所有客户数据,确保信息的准确性和一致性。 -
业务流程的优化
应用层的模块化设计让企业能够灵活配置和优化业务流程。不同部门可以根据自己的需求定制功能,提高工作效率。 -
用户体验的提升
用户界面层的友好设计使得员工能够更快速地获取信息和完成任务。良好的用户体验能够提升员工的工作积极性,促进系统的广泛使用。 -
智能决策支持
分析层提供的数据挖掘和业务智能工具帮助企业做出数据驱动的决策。通过分析客户行为,企业能够更精准地制定市场策略,提升竞争力。 -
安全性与合规性
安全层的设计确保客户数据的安全性与合规性,降低数据泄露的风险,增强客户对企业的信任感。 -
系统的灵活性与扩展性
集成层的设计使得CRM系统能够与其他业务系统无缝对接,增强系统的灵活性和扩展性。企业可以根据业务发展需求,快速适应市场变化。
如何选择适合企业的CRM系统体系结构?
选择适合企业的CRM系统体系结构需要考虑多个因素,包括企业规模、行业特点、业务需求和预算等。以下是一些实用的建议,帮助企业做出明智的选择:
-
评估业务需求
在选择CRM系统之前,企业应明确自身的业务需求,包括目标客户群体、销售流程和市场策略。了解这些需求能够帮助企业选择合适的模块和功能。 -
考虑用户体验
用户界面的友好程度直接影响员工的使用积极性。在选择时,企业可以通过试用或演示了解系统的操作界面,确保其易用性。 -
数据安全与合规
数据安全是选择CRM系统时必须考虑的重要因素。企业应确保所选系统具备完善的安全措施,并符合相关法律法规的要求。 -
灵活性与扩展性
企业在选择CRM系统时,应考虑系统的灵活性和扩展性。随着企业的发展,业务需求可能会发生变化,选择一个可扩展的系统能够减少未来的成本和时间投入。 -
技术支持与维护
了解所选系统的技术支持和维护服务也很重要。企业应选择能够提供及时支持的供应商,确保系统在使用过程中能够顺利运行。 -
预算与成本效益
企业在选择CRM系统时,还应考虑预算和成本效益。选择一个性价比高的系统能够帮助企业降低运营成本,提高投资回报率。 -
客户反馈与案例研究
在选择之前,企业可以查看其他用户的反馈和案例研究,了解不同系统在实际应用中的表现。这能够帮助企业更全面地评估选项。 -
试用与演示
尽可能申请试用或观看系统演示。通过亲身体验,企业能够更直观地了解系统的性能和适用性。
通过对CRM系统的深入理解和评估,企业能够选择出最适合自身发展的解决方案,从而有效提升客户关系管理的水平,推动业务增长。
推荐100+企业管理系统模板免费使用>>>无需下载,在线安装:
地址: https://s.fanruan.com/7wtn5;
阅读时间:9 分钟
浏览量:5629次





























































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》








